SM4分组密码算法的轮函数设计
**SM4分组密码算法的轮函数设计**
**题目描述**:
SM4是一种分组长度为128位、密钥长度为128位的分组密码算法。其加密过程包含32轮相同的轮函数迭代。请详细解释SM4轮函数F的具体设计,包括轮函数的输入输出、内部结构(如非线性变换τ、线性变换L等),并说明每一部分的功能和设计原理。
**解题过程**:
1. **轮函数整体结构**
- 轮函数F的输入:32位的轮密钥\( RK_i \)(第i轮使用),以及4个32位的状态数据\( (X_{i}, X_{i+1
2025-10-29 07:59:50
0